Hartford vs New Haven: Dental Hygienist Salary (2026)
Compare dental hygienist salaries between Hartford, CT and New Haven, CT. All figures are 2026 estimates projected from BLS 2025 data.
Side-by-Side Comparison
| Metric | Hartford, CT | New Haven, CT |
|---|---|---|
| Median Salary | $103,838▲ | $103,020 |
| Hourly Rate | $49.92▲ | $49.53 |
| Entry Level (P10) | $101,739▲ | $92,526 |
| 25th Percentile | $102,547▲ | $94,908 |
| 75th Percentile | $106,336▲ | $106,021 |
| Top Earner (P90) | $115,791▲ | $107,721 |
| Total Employed | 1,170▲ | 470 |
Verdict
Hartford, CT offers better overall compensation for dental hygienists, winning 4 out of 4 metrics compared to New Haven.
The salary gap between Hartford and New Haven is $818 (0.79%). Hartford's median is +0.87% compared to the US national median of $102,946.
Salary Range Comparison
The full salary range (10th to 90th percentile) in Hartford spans $14,052,New Haven spans $15,195. New Haven has a wider pay range, suggesting more variation in pay between entry-level and experienced dental hygienists.
Cost-of-Living Adjusted Comparison
After cost-of-living adjustment, Hartford ($101,063 effective) pays 2.57% more than New Haven ($98,528 effective).
Cost-of-living adjustment: salary × (100 / CoL index). Index of 100 = national average.

Historical Salary Growth Comparison
Based on BLS OEWS metropolitan area data, dental hygienist salaries in Hartford grew 23.5% from 2020 to 2025, compared to 19.6% growth in New Haven over the same period.
Hartford, CT
$80,130 (2020) → $98,950 (2025)
New Haven, CT
$82,090 (2020) → $98,170 (2025)

Methodology & Data Source
All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 4.94%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
